Writing Instrument Care

Services for Writing Instruments

Ballpoint, Converter (Rollerball or Ballpoint) and Pencil

Writing Instrument Service Procedures:

  • The writing instrument is disassembled into its component parts.
  • The parts are checked for wear and replaced where necessary.
  • The cap and case is cleaned in an ultrasonic tank, which cleans even the smallest particles.
  • The cap and case are dried and the whole writing instrument is oiled and assembled to original specifications.
  • A new refill is fitted to the pen, and new leads and erasers are added to the pencil.

Writing Instrument Testing Procedures:

  • The cap is tested to ensure it stays on the body securely while in the pocket.
  • The clip is checked to ensure the grip is sufficient and there is no distortion.
  • The mechanism is actioned many times to ensure the function is correct.
  • Ballpoint and Rollerball refills are checked for width and colour.
  • The writing instrument is given a final clean using a soft polishing cloth.
  • The writing instrument is placed in the presentation pouch.

Fountain Pen

Writing Instrument Service Procedures:

  • The writing instrument is disassembled into its component parts.
  • The parts are checked for wear and replaced where necessary.
  • The nib unit is disassembled, checked for wear and damage, then cleaned and reassembled.
  • The cap and case is cleaned in an ultrasonic tank, which cleans even the smallest particles.
  • The cap and case are dried and the whole pen is assembled to original specifications.

Writing Instrument Testing Procedures:

  • The cap is tested to ensure it stays on the body securely while in the pocket.
  • The clip is checked to ensure the grip is sufficient and there is no distortion.
  • A cartridge is fitted to the nib unit and the nib is tested for function, including ink width and smoothness of writing.
  • The cartridge is removed and the nib cleaned to remove the excess ink.
  • A new cartridge is included with the pen, but not fitted, to avoid ink drying in the nib, blocking the flow.
  • The writing instrument is placed in the presentation pouch.
